Ⅰ 單片機使用的是52,然後題目是俄羅斯方塊,他是如何實現的。俄羅斯方塊原理是什麼。
你用什麼來顯示啊, 12864嗎? 先把硬體構思好...再說軟體..
12864的話, 你得做 俄羅斯方塊那幾個變形圖形的字型檔.
剩下的就是 圖形的移動消除 演算法
Ⅱ 求助51單片機與1cd12864俄羅斯方塊游戲設計
液晶刷新慢的原因吧
或者溫度太低了?
Ⅲ 大樓玩 俄羅斯方塊是怎麼實現的是通過單片機嗎
51就可以~~~你上網一搜 很多程序~~~總的來說這種游戲都是:先畫圖,再產生隨機數,再判斷是否可以消除啊之類的(比如是否重合啊之類的),然後就是一些別的動作,你想怎麼寫就怎麼寫
Ⅳ 設計電路游戲版的所需材料和內部結構特點,方案和思路,電路圖。
本設計是通過AT89S52單片機來實現俄羅斯方塊游戲的設計,使用C語言進行編程,並通過Proteus來進行模擬。
本設計要實現的基本功能是:
應用按鍵來控制方塊的變換與移動;消除一行並計分;消除多行額外獎勵記分,方塊堆滿時結束游戲等俄羅斯方塊的基本功能。單片機在手持娛樂設備上的應用具有非常大的潛力,它能將其帶入到一個新的階段。
為了解決外部電路圖,必須充分了解所用液晶的顯示方法和單片機的外部介面功能,和所需要處理的邏輯關系;還要理解LCD液晶的控制原理,來通過數據埠和控制埠來實現畫面在液晶上面的顯示。
程序的要求:
程序則要求對外部電路了解的情況下完成自己所需要的功能,並將所要完成的功能用編程語言的形式來實現。然後通過Protues模擬實現通過外部按鍵來控制各種不同圖形的方塊來玩游戲,並且實現記錄分數和通過過關數來改變方塊下降的速度。
最後將程序下載至AT89S52單片機並進行實際運行,實際運行表明,本設計可以實現基本的游戲功能,達到預期的目的。
Ⅳ 用LCD和單片機做了一個俄羅斯方塊,proteus模擬成功,電路元件都沒問題,可LCD只顯示背景光,求解,謝謝
LCD的燈好象獨立供電的吧。你的LCD上 肯定有兩人上引腳是燈供電的。好好查查你的LCD吧
Ⅵ 單片機俄羅斯方塊,C語言編程思路,在線等
同作為單片機愛好者表示,以前用51單片機做過,並且還專門總結了一下,做了一個文檔,自己做的,比我那是在學校做課程設計都寫得認真,你可以看下。並且有程序和移植實例,單片機和電腦上都測試通過。歡迎交流!
詳細見參考鏈接!
Ⅶ 51單片機爾羅斯方塊
這就是一個數組而已,定義了俄羅斯方塊的位置信息。
Ⅷ 51單片機編寫俄羅斯方塊(怎麼隨機產生方塊)
給你找了一段程序,產生隨機數的,隨機數和方塊種類號之間用取余的方法就行了。比如總共有6種方塊,得到的隨機數是31,31除以6的余數是1,就選取第一種方塊。
http://wenwen.soso.com/z/q213187811.htm?sp=2132
Ⅸ 單片機也能玩游戲,你hold住了嗎
最多也就是俄羅斯方塊,貪吃蛇,沒有比遙控車飛機好玩。